// Copyright (C) 2013 Digia Plc and/or its subsidiary(-ies).
// SPDX-License-Identifier: BSD-3-Clause
#include <QtGui>
#include <QX11EmbedWidget>
#include "qtbrowserplugin.h"
#include "qtbrowserplugin_p.h"
#include "qtnpapi.h"
#include <stdlib.h>
static bool ownsqapp = false;
static QMap<QtNPInstance*, QX11EmbedWidget*> clients;
extern "C" bool qtns_event(QtNPInstance *, NPEvent *)
{
return false;
}
extern "C" void qtns_initialize(QtNPInstance* This)
{
if (!qApp) {
ownsqapp = true;
static int argc = 0;
static char **argv = {0};
// Workaround to avoid re-initilaziation of glib
char* envvar = qstrdup("QT_NO_THREADED_GLIB=1");
// Unavoidable memory leak; the variable must survive plugin unloading
::putenv(envvar);
(void)new QApplication(argc, argv);
}
if (!clients.contains(This)) {
QX11EmbedWidget* client = new QX11EmbedWidget;
QHBoxLayout* layout = new QHBoxLayout(client);
layout->setMargin(0);
clients.insert(This, client);
}
}
extern "C" void qtns_destroy(QtNPInstance* This)
{
QMap<QtNPInstance*, QX11EmbedWidget*>::iterator it = clients.find(This);
if (it == clients.end())
return;
delete it.value();
clients.erase(it);
}
extern "C" void qtns_shutdown()
{
if (clients.count() > 0) {
QMap<QtNPInstance*, QX11EmbedWidget*>::iterator it = clients.begin();
while (it != clients.end()) {
delete it.value();
++it;
}
clients.clear();
}
if (!ownsqapp)
return;
// check if qApp still runs widgets (in other DLLs)
QWidgetList widgets = qApp->allWidgets();
int count = widgets.count();
for (int w = 0; w < widgets.count(); ++w) {
// ignore all Qt generated widgets
QWidget *widget = widgets.at(w);
if (widget->windowFlags() & Qt::Desktop)
count--;
}
if (count) // qApp still used
return;
delete qApp;
ownsqapp = false;
}
extern "C" void qtns_embed(QtNPInstance *This)
{
Q_ASSERT(qobject_cast<QWidget*>(This->qt.object));
QMap<QtNPInstance*, QX11EmbedWidget*>::iterator it = clients.find(This);
if (it == clients.end())
return;
QX11EmbedWidget* client = it.value();
This->qt.widget->setParent(client);
client->layout()->addWidget(This->qt.widget);
client->embedInto(This->window);
client->show();
}
extern "C" void qtns_setGeometry(QtNPInstance *This, const QRect &rect, const QRect &)
{
Q_ASSERT(qobject_cast<QWidget*>(This->qt.object));
QMap<QtNPInstance*, QX11EmbedWidget*>::iterator it = clients.find(This);
if (it == clients.end())
return;
QX11EmbedWidget* client = it.value();
client->setGeometry(QRect(0, 0, rect.width(), rect.height()));
}
/*
extern "C" void qtns_print(QtNPInstance * This, NPPrint *printInfo)
{
NPWindow* printWindow = &(printInfo->print.embedPrint.window);
void* platformPrint = printInfo->print.embedPrint.platformPrint;
// #### Nothing yet.
}
*/
